Oman’s Sur Club slams ‘insulting’ TV remarks, announces boycott of sports programme

Sur Sports Club has issued an official statement expressing deep regret and strong condemnation of what it described as "insolent and unprofessional" remarks made by a commentator on a sports programme regarding the club’s stature and legacy.

MUSCAT – The Board of Directors of the club stated: “Sur Sports Club follows with deep regret the insolent statements made by a person with limited understanding in a sports program about the club, which is a towering entity and one of the biggest clubs in the Sultanate, with a long history of local championships and Gulf achievements that have carved a prestigious position for it in the annals of Omani football.”


The club, one of the most prominent institutions in Omani football, emphasised its historic contributions to the sport in the Sultanate and the region, highlighting its record of local championships, Gulf achievements, and its role in producing generations of players who have served national teams with distinction.


In the statement, Sur Club rejected the commentator’s questioning of the club’s status, describing the remarks as a “desperate attempt by individuals with limited understanding and ability, seeking to create a fuss at the expense of the big clubs.” It further criticised the program for abandoning professional standards, accusing it of bias and slander instead of neutrality and credibility.


“Sur Club is not just a passing club, but a football school that has produced generations of stars, has given a lot to the national teams, and has remained present in major competitions, writing its history with the efforts of its men and the dedication of its loyal fans,” the statement read.


As a result, the club announced its complete boycott of the sports programme in question until an official apology is issued to the club and its supporters. The club also reaffirmed its right to pursue legal action against any future attempts to defame its reputation, history, or standing.


The statement concluded by reassuring fans that the club is in a strong position, with loyal leadership and support, and remains committed to upholding its legacy as a pillar of Omani football.


“The name of Sur will remain high among the greats, while the hateful voices fall on the margins of history,” the club affirmed.
